EFFECT OF INOCULANT PIONEER 1188 IN MAIZE SILAGE ON COW MILKING CAPACITY

First investigation part, started on 1 September 2001 by feeding 473 cows (401 dairy and 72 dry) and finished on 13 November by feeding 474 cows (409 dairy and 65 dry), was characterized by the main ration consisting of maize silage without inoculant. This period was known for a maximum number of housed cows being 490 (423 dairy and 67 dry) and minimum 469 (395 dairy and 74 dry). Daily average of stable milk production was 17.06 l with 3.48% of lactic fat on the average. Second part of the investigation, started on 14 November 2001 by feeding 474 cows (411 dairy and 63 dry) and finished on 31 March 2002 by feeding 464 cows (395 dairy and 69 dry), was known for the basic ration contained maize silage enriched by inoculant Pioneer 1188.This period was characterized by a maximum number of housed cows being 482 (404 dairy and 57 dry). Daily average of stable milk production was 18.67 l and 3.58% of lactic fat. The main ration was composed of silage maize, highly wet maize, pearl barley, stock meal, sunflower cake, hay, salt and VAM. Inoculant Pioneer contained 6 strains of lactic-sour fermentation selected bacteria whose viability is basis of a successful product. In fact, it is a micro-granulated product added, by Gandy doser, to amount of 0.5 kg per green mass/t. Inoculant Pioneer 1188 was in this research added in a dose of 0.436 kg t-1 silage maize. Daily average of stable milk production increased by 1.61l i.e. 9.4% and lactic fat from 3.48% to 3.58% i.e. 2.9%.
